Security Forum in Krakow will be held for sixteenth time. At the same time it is fifty eighth scientific confer- ence organized by international scientific society CICA which deals with aggression studies (both in its personal and structural scale). LVIII CICA – XVI Security Forum will be taken at the time of pandemic threats. However, we do hope, which seems reasonable, that the pandemic wave ends by warm mid-May. That is why Security Forum will have hybrid form: in-person meeting will come with proper hygienic control and sanitary regime, and at the same time there will be online presentations. CICA – Security Forum problematic aspects include security from the perspective of individual security subject as well as institutions and collective security subjects in the context of proposed topics presented below.

„Security Dimensions” (ISSN 2353-7000) has been published since 2007. It is international reviewed journal published in open access. Our quarterly scored 20 points on ranking held by the Polish Ministry of Science and Higher Education. It is also indexed in such databases as: ERIH PLUS, NSD, Publication Forum, CEJSH, CEEOL and ICV (with maximum of 100 points in the last two years).
